Employee Relations Adviso r
Position Summary :
As an Employee Relations Advisor at CVSHealth, you will be responsible for supporting a designated dbsiness unit by providing advice, consultation and guidance to leaders and employees on the application of CVSHealth policies, practices. This team responds to a high volume of routine requests and escalated employee relations concerns from leaders and employees. As an Advisor, you will support resolution of these issues while mitigating risk and adverse exposure to the company.
Responsibilities :
The role provides proactive support and intervention to promote a positive employee relations culture, while partnering collaboratively with various cross-functional stakeholders (e.g., HR Business Partners, Compliance, Legal, etc.). The Employee Relations Advisor will effectively manage a caseload of workplace inquiries and concerns and be responsible for assisting leaders with coaching, corrective actions and terminations. This role requires meeting case management metrics, such as closing cases within a certain time frame and following established case management processes.
The successful candidate will exhibit a professional and calm demeanor with all levels of employees and possess strong interpersonal skills which include conflict management, investigation, and influencing. The Employee Relations Advisor will need to be able to effectively present and deliver training to leaders, be highly organized with an emphasis on accuracy and able to prioritize and plan their time / resources accordingly in a fast paced, matrixed environment. This role will require the handling of highly confidential and sensitive information.
Required Qualifications :
- 5+ years of employee relations experience including, but not limited to the following :
- Direct experience managing, advising, and resolving, employee relations cases (e.g., performance management, attendance, employee misconduct, employee complaints, discipline and termination).
- Experience conducting workplace investigations and utilizing employee relations case management systems (i.e., Salesforce)
- Knowledge of current state and federal employment / labor laws and regulations.
- Ability to travel as needed.
